$19.19 Functioning as something of a replacement for the 2001 collection Their Greatest Hits: The Record, The Ultimate Bee Gees covers much of the same ground as that double-disc set, albeit in not quite so linear a fashion. The Record marched through its 40 tracks chronologically, opening with the stately baroque Beatlesque pop of the '60s and then winding through the '70s, whereas this opens with the bright, fabulous blast of "You Should Be Dancing" and remains in their late-'70s heyday for a while before fast-forwarding to such latter-day adult contemporary hits as "One." We don't get to "I've Gotta Get a Message to You" and "I Started a Joke" until halfway through the second disc, and this jumbled, almost haphazard sequencing is a little disconcerting since it appears to follow no true rhyme or reason. $9.49 A soundtrack to a movie so appalling that it is infinitely wiser to let the record stand on its own merits. While Prince cavorted in purple kitchen foil and rode his Harley in high heels, the real star of the film, the music, was doing all the talking. A knit of funk and rock, a heavily stylized Hendrix guitar lick here and there, and a wilfully danceable backbeat all made for a huge commercial smash, and the first real international introduction for many people to a star-in-waiting. $15.39 In interviews, Bang 'Em made it sound like his debut with fellow Queens rapper Domination would be bigger than anything the G-Unit family ever unleashed. His short-lived association with 50 Cent's crew and the venomous beef that followed his exit (or firing, depends on whom you ask) made him someone to talk about, but luckily Bang 'Em doesn't dwell on it on his debut with the talented Domination, an equal player here despite Bang 'Em's runaway fame. God Giveth, God Taketh Away is a solid debut with plenty of newcomer enthusiasm and the lack of polish that can come with it. The usual bravado and confrontation is tempered with well-written, introspective numbers like the excellent "Misery" and kicking bangers like the out-of-control "Rowdy." This album's title is a tribute to Prince Be's newborn son, Christian, through whom Be has experienced his own rebirth. DEAR CHRISTIAN...is an exploration of new territory for a group pegged as the hippies of hip-hop only a few short years before. Nevertheless, PM Dawn put together an album that is more John Lennon (or at least early Lenny Kravitz) than Puff Daddy or LL Cool J. Tracks like "Being So Not For You," "If I Could Be Your Star" and "Screaming At Me" show the depth in Prine Be's songwriting as well as the group's direct focus on fresh-sounding material.
More pop/R&B than hip-hop, DEAR CHRISTIAN is an album that fights specific genre classification due to the band's many influences. Blues, pop, soul, rock and the sounds of Marvin Gaye and John Lennon reverberate throughout the album's thirteen tracks.
